Greta Thunberg detained at coal protest in Germany

Thunberg among activists detained at Garzweiler 2 mine near village of Lützerath

Greta Thunberg was among climate activists detained during a protest against the demolition of a German village to make way for a coalmine.

Thunberg was detained after sitting near the edge of the opencast Garzweiler 2 mine, about 5 miles from the village of Lützerath.
